What a goat mineral feeder really does
At its core, a goat mineral feeder is a simple job done well: it holds loose minerals in a spot your goats can reach, while blocking the things that ruin them. Rain, manure, dirt, and curious hooves are all constant threats. Without protection, a fresh bin of minerals turns into an expensive, contaminated mess within days.
The goal is steady, clean access. Goats self-regulate, nibbling minerals when their bodies signal a need. That only works if the supply is always available and always palatable. A tipped-over tray or a soggy, crusted bin defeats the whole purpose.
Why loose minerals beat blocks and tubs
Ask experienced breeders and you'll hear the same thing: skip the block. Extension researchers note that goats have soft tongues, which makes it hard to get enough minerals from a block or bucket, while loose minerals are easily licked up.
That single anatomical detail changes your whole feeder choice. A pressed block suits cattle with rough tongues, not goats. This is why practical feeders for small ruminants are built as trays, bins, or wall dispensers designed for loose product, not hard licks. It's also why sharing a cattle setup rarely works without a few tweaks.
The copper problem hiding behind mineral feeding
Copper is where mineral feeding gets serious. Goats need more copper than sheep, and research summarized by Goat Journal suggests their requirements may sit well above what was once believed, an important point for anyone running a mixed herd on shared minerals.
Deficiency does real damage. A 2024 study on black goats linked low copper to emaciation, anemia, poor appetite, and measurable economic losses for local farmers. The lesson for your barn is direct: a dedicated, always-full free-choice mineral station is preventive care, not decoration. Choose a mineral labeled for goats, and keep it flowing.
Placement, height, and daily intake
Where you hang the feeder matters as much as what's in it. Mount it at chest height for your smallest adult goats, close to water and a favorite loafing spot, and under some form of cover. Too low and it collects manure; too high and shy goats skip it.

Keeping minerals dry and weatherproof
Wet minerals are wasted minerals. Once loose product cakes, goats reject it and you're shoveling money into the compost pile. A roof, a covered corner, or a hooded dispenser keeps rain and snow out, which is the single biggest driver of longevity for any outdoor station. DIY versus a purpose-built feeder
Plenty of homesteaders start with a cheap fix. A cut plastic jug zip-tied to a fence costs nothing and can hold a few days of minerals for a small herd. It works, but it's disposable, tips easily, and offers no weather protection. Fine as a stopgap, weak as a system.
A purpose-built feeder pays off through durability and less waste. You clean it, you refill it, and it survives rowdy goats and rough weather. For breeders across the American market who feed daily, that reliability beats rebuilding a jug feeder every month. Match the capacity to your herd size so minerals turn over before they go stale.

Frequently Asked Questions
How much loose mineral does a goat need?
Goats self-regulate, so offer minerals free-choice and let them take what they need. A steady, always-available supply matters more than a measured daily amount. Sudden changes in intake usually signal a diet or water issue worth investigating.
Can I use a cattle or sheep mineral feeder for goats?
The feeder hardware often transfers fine with minor placement tweaks, and our cattle placement and dry storage guides help you adapt one. The minerals themselves should be goat-specific, since sheep formulas limit copper that goats actually need.
Should a mineral feeder be covered?
Yes. Rain and snow cake loose minerals and cause waste and rejection. A roof or covered mounting spot is the single most effective way to keep product dry and palatable outdoors.
